Jacques Cousteau: Rediscover the World | New Zealand, Tahiti, Cuba, & Cape Horn - Season 1 Episode 6 Channel Islands I: Waters of Contention
The Channel Islands lie a few hours from the coast of California. Islands that have remained almost unchanged from prehistoric times due to the rocky coastlines and the violent sea. Divers from the Alcyone discover grey whales, carnivorous sea-otters, angel sharks, langouste, and lamp-fish. A rich and fertile sea life now threatened by commercial and sporting fishermen.
